How Do You Make Margaritas Thicker?
Use honey or agave nectar to sweeten frozen margaritas if you’re concerned about them turning out watery. Your frozen cocktails’ texture will be thicker with either of these natural sweeteners.
Why Do They Put Salt On The Rim Of Margaritas?
The salt sprinkled on the rim of a margarita glass is known as margarita salt. Why is salt added to a margarita? Well, adding salt makes the drink’s sweet and sour qualities more prominent. The sour seems brighter as a result, making the drink overall even more enjoyable.

Margarita with Dos Equis
Mix up our smooth Margarita with Dos Equis beer recipe and you have yourself a delicious summer!
Ingredients
- 12 ounces frozen limeade
- 8 ounces Sprite
- 1 bottle dos equis
- 12 ounces tequila
- 2 cups ice plus more if needed
Instructions
- Place all the ingredients in a blender.
- Blend until you achieve a smooth, slushie-like consistency, adding more ice if needed.
- Pour the mixture into a pitcher, serve, and enjoy!
